Please, pay attention to __fish_complete_list and 'call' functions.

I put __fish_complete_list  for example in 'ps' completion. It is useful
for cases when argument is a list of options, separated by comma (or other
separator).
For example:
ps -u ro<tab>
will complete to ps -u root

then if you put comma and press tab again
ps -u root,<tab>
it will complete it by the list of users again.
I've already added it to some completions (mostly new).

Call function acts as eval, but doesn't separate quoted strings, so it
safer to use than eval. It's not finished for now and correctly accepts
redirection only as argument, like -r '>/dev/
null'.
